How to use the map
Shortlist the location. Then test the deal.
- 01Choose the thesis
Decide whether appreciation, balanced returns, cash flow or new-build growth is the priority.
- 02Check the micro-location
Review the exact street, transit, nearby uses, tenant demand, zoning and future supply.
- 03Run the numbers
Model financing, vacancy, repairs, management, taxes, utilities and realistic rents.
- 04Verify before waiving
Confirm property condition, permits, leases, financing and project status through primary sources.
